Laparoscopic conservative myomectomy at 28 weeks of pregnancy (case report)

Abstract
Uterine fibroids are the most common benign tumors, the emergence and progression of which during pregnancy can increase the frequency of pregnancy and child birth complications. Currently, there is a recorded increase in the number of patients diagnosed with myoma among pregnant women. This is primarily due to the manifestation of the pathology at the younger age, and secondly, it is caused by an increase in the average age of pregnant women, which necessitates the development of methods for the prevention and therapy of this condition during pregnancy. We present a clinical case of a patient who was admitted as an emergency to the St. Petersburg State Health Care Foundation “Mariinsky City Hospital” with complaints of abdominal pain. The preliminary diagnosis of “Acute appendicitis” was ruled out during the examination. Also was identified a serious circulatory disorder in the myoma node (necrotizing fibroid). Patient V., a first-time pregnant, was transferred to the Perinatal Center of the Federal State budgetary Educational Institution of Higher Education “St Petersburg State Pediatric Medical University” of the Ministry of Healthcare of the Russian Federation with the diagnosis: “Pregnancy 28 weeks and 4 days. Uterine fibroid, subserous type. Impaired blood supply to the fibroid node”. Due to intractable pain syndrome and the ultrasound findings (uterine fibroid with signs of impaired blood supply), a laparoscopic conservative myomectomy was performed. The pregnancy was carried to full term, at 40 weeks and 1 day. The birth was vaginal. The performed laparoscopic treatment confirms the effectiveness of surgical intervention when a clinic of fibroid node necrosis develops during pregnancy. Early diagnosis and timely adequate treatment make it possible to achieve successful pregnancy outcomes, including reaching full term.
